J Fox

J Fox

Feb 21, 2011 at 5:38 pm

J Fox was founded in 1995 by Ashwin Rao as a sock supplier. Since then, the firm has developed to a company that turns over £7 million supplying socks, T shirts, underwear, sleepwear, bags, belts, wallets and purses.
